Understanding Wrought Iron Fences
Before diving into the installation process, it’s essential to understand what makes wrought iron fences a preferred choice for many. These fences are known for their durability and timeless appeal. They can withstand harsh weather conditions and provide a level of security that is hard to beat. Additionally, their versatility in design allows homeowners to customize the look to fit their property’s aesthetics.
Choosing the right wrought iron fence is the first step towards enhancing your exterior space. Consider factors such as height, design complexity, and finish to ensure the fence not only meets your security needs but also complements your home’s architecture. Planning and Preparation
Proper planning is the cornerstone of a successful fence installation. Start by marking the perimeter where the fence will be installed. This involves measuring the total length and identifying any potential obstructions such as trees or existing structures. It’s also crucial to check with local zoning laws to ensure your fence meets all regulations and to obtain any necessary permits.
Once the perimeter is established, prepare the site by clearing away debris and leveling the ground if necessary. This step ensures a smooth installation process and prevents future issues with your fence. At this stage, gathering all the necessary tools and materials is also recommended, so everything is at hand when the installation begins.
Gathering Your Tools and Materials
- Measuring Tape: Essential for accurate measurements of your fence perimeter to ensure you purchase the correct amount of materials.
- Post Hole Digger: A crucial tool for creating deep, consistent holes for your fence posts.
- Level: This tool is vital to ensure each post is installed plumb and the fence lines are straight.
- Concrete Mix: You’ll need this to secure the fence posts in the ground, providing stability to your wrought iron fence.
- Safety Equipment: Don’t forget gloves, goggles, and other protective gear to ensure your safety throughout the installation process.
Installing the Posts
The foundation of your wrought iron fence is the posts. Their correct installation is pivotal for the overall strength and durability of the fence. Begin by drilling holes at the marked spots along the perimeter, ensuring they are spaced evenly and aligned perfectly. Each hole should be deep enough to support the height of your fence securely.
After drilling, insert the posts into the holes and use a level to adjust them until they’re perfectly vertical. Once aligned, fill the holes with concrete and allow it to set according to the manufacturer’s instructions. It’s important to check the alignment once more before the concrete dries completely to make any necessary adjustments.
Attaching the Panels
With the posts securely in place, the next step is attaching the wrought iron panels. Start by positioning a panel between two posts, ensuring it’s level before proceeding. If your fence design includes brackets, attach these to the posts first, then slide the panel into place and secure it with screws or bolts. For designs without brackets, you may need to weld the panels directly to the posts, a step best left to professionals if you’re not experienced in welding.
Continue this process along the entire length of the fence, checking regularly to ensure everything is aligned and level. This step requires patience and precision, but it’s crucial for achieving a professional-looking installation. Don’t hesitate to adjust as necessary before fully securing each panel.
Adding Gates and Finishing Touches
Including a gate in your wrought iron fence not only enhances accessibility but also adds to its aesthetic appeal. Choose a gate that complements the design of your fence and meets your security needs. When installing the gate, ensure it’s properly aligned with the fence and swings smoothly without sagging.
Once the gate is in place, inspect the entire fence for any sharp edges or rough spots. Use sandpaper or a file to smooth these areas, preventing injuries and giving your fence a polished look. Now is also the time to apply a coat of rust-inhibiting paint, protecting your fence against weather damage and maintaining its beauty for years to come.
Maintenance Tips
Regular maintenance is key to extending the lifespan of your wrought iron fence. This involves inspecting the fence periodically for signs of rust or damage and addressing these issues promptly. Cleaning the fence with soapy water and a soft brush can remove dirt and grime, preventing the buildup of rust.
Additionally, applying a fresh coat of paint every few years can keep your fence looking new and provide an extra layer of protection against the elements. Pay particular attention to areas where water tends to collect, as these are more prone to rust. With proper care, your wrought iron fence can remain a stunning feature of your home for decades.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Wrought iron fence installation can be complex, and mistakes can happen, especially if it’s your first time. One common error is neglecting to check for underground utilities before digging. This can lead to dangerous and costly consequences. Always call your local utility company to mark any utility lines before you start digging.
Another mistake is underestimating the importance of proper spacing and alignment. This can result in a fence that looks uneven or gaps that compromise security. Take the time to measure and align everything carefully to avoid these issues. Remember, a little extra effort in the planning and installation stages can save you from significant headaches down the road.
